Choosing the right hand and glove sanitizers is crucial for sterile compounding. This article reviews sanitizer selection, safe storage, and compares different agents for effective use.
Area of Science:
- Pharmaceutical Sciences
- Infection Control
- Microbiology
Background:
- Sterile compounding requires stringent aseptic techniques, including proper hand and glove antisepsis.
- Alcohol-based hand rubs and chlorhexidine gluconate are common biocides used for disinfection.
- Part 1 of this series detailed the mechanisms and application of alcohol-based sanitizers.
Purpose of the Study:
- To guide the selection of appropriate hand and glove sanitizers for sterile compounding.
- To review the necessity and consistent use of sanitizers in aseptic processing.
- To provide information on safe storage and compare features of various sanitizing agents.
Main Methods:
- Review of scientific literature on hand and glove sanitizers.
- Comparison of the properties and efficacy of different sanitizing agents (alcohols, chlorhexidine gluconate).
- Analysis of compounders' frequently asked questions regarding sanitizer use.
Main Results:
- Alcohols and chlorhexidine gluconate are effective biocides for hand and glove antisepsis.
- Proper selection and consistent use of sanitizers are vital for maintaining sterility.
- Safe storage considerations and features of various sanitizers are presented.
Conclusions:
- Appropriate selection and judicious use of hand and glove sanitizers are essential in sterile compounding.
- Understanding sanitizer properties aids in optimizing aseptic techniques.
- This article serves as a practical guide for compounders on sanitizer application and safety.
